Full Question:
Write the word equations below as chemical equations and balance:
copper + sulfuric acid yield copper (II) sulfate + water + sulfur dioxide
Answer:
Cu +2 H₂SO₄ = CuSO₄ +2H₂O +SO₂.
Explanation:
Copper is a metal which is sitting just below the hydrogen in the reactivity series.
When metallic copper is put in dilute sulphuric acid and the solution is heated, the solution forms a bluish gdiscoloration with evolution of a gas with smell of brunt sulphur.
Its a redox reaction as the metallic copper gets oxidized to cupric ions and the sulphuric acid gets reduced to Sulphur dioxide gas.
